Biology
Physiology
Concept artwork of Alolan Rattata, two of which are alongside an Alolan Raticate boss.
Rattata is rat-like, with large incisors, a slight hump on its back towards the rear, a slightly pudgy
belly, and a whisker on both sides. Female Rattata have shorter whiskers than the males. The fur
of a normal variant is purple, with a white or cream colored underside: the fur of an Alolan variant
is black with dark cram underside. Rattata have red eyes, with no obvious pupils. The tail is long,
and curled slightly at the tip. Rattata have three-toed paws, which are the same color as its
underbelly.
Rattata that live in the Alola region have black fur instead of the usual purple. Their undersides
are now a darker beige color and their fur is much scruffier, leaving their whiskers as tufts that
resemble a moustache. The inside of their ears is also a dark blue color.
Natural abilities
Rattata's teeth grow very quickly and they can survive almost anywhere. It's happy to nest just
about anywhere. They also utilize their teeth so they can use attacks such as Super
Fang and Bite. Rattata is always on the alert. Even while asleep, Rattata constantly moves its
ears to listen around.
Alolan Rattata are very aware of their surroundings, even changing the way they act in order to
evade Yungoos. They are nocturnal and form big nests with an Alolan Raticate leader. They are
known to sneak into people's homes and steal food, fresh or spoiled, while returning the food to
their dens where it is either stored or given to the Raticate leader of the den.
Evolution
Rattata evolves into Raticate starting at level 20.
